Do I need a visa to enter Egypt? |
A visa is required and is
being granted at the airport, current fee is $ 20.00 for US citizen
payable upon arrival.

What to wear when in Egypt ?
|
Since the climate in Egypt is
continental ( dry and hot in summer time, warm and cool in winter
time), it is advised to pack your light clothes the most( shirts,
T-shirts and shorts) , with two long sleeves pieces; and if coming to Egypt in
winter time( The Beginning of December till the end of March), do not
forget to pack your wind breaker as well. You might need a sweater in
the early mornings and in the late evenings of winter time as it is
normally cool and even gets colder.
